Discreet Surveillance with Dome Cameras Subtle

Dome cameras are a popular choice for discreet surveillance applications.

Their rounded shape helps them blend seamlessly into ceilings and corners, making them hard to spot to the untrained eye. This unobtrusive nature allows for continuous monitoring without raising suspicion.

Furthermore, dome cameras often feature advanced features such as night vision and wide-angle lenses, enabling them to capture clear images in a variety of conditions.

Their compact design can be easily installed in tight spaces, making them versatile for both indoor and outdoor use.

Whether you need to monitor a business premises, residential property, or public area, dome cameras provide a reliable and powerful solution for maintaining security and deterring potential threats.

Selecting the Right Dome Device for Your Situations

When selecting a dome device , it's important to analyze your individual needs. A high-resolution camera might be suitable for a large area, while a compact camera could be more fitting for a restricted space. Moreover, think about the brightness situations of your site. Some lens are engineered to perform better in dim situations.

  • Outline your monitoring goals
  • Establish the dimension of the zone you need to observe
  • Evaluate the illumination environment of your area
